The High Point Central Bison will square off against the Randleman Tigers at 6:30 p.m. on Monday. High Point Central has given up an average of 2.6 goals per game this season, but Monday's game will give them a chance to turn things around.
High Point Central is likely headed into the contest with a focus on the second half, which is when things went downhill against Ledford on Tuesday. The Bison lost 5-1 to the Panthers. Having soared to a lofty five goals in the game before, High Point Central couldn't push the score so high this time.
Their goal came courtesy of Wilkenson Tall, who's now up to 12 this season.
Meanwhile, it may have taken extra minutes to finish the job, but Randleman ultimately got the result they hoped for on Thursday. They sure made it a nail-biter, but they managed to escape with a 4-3 win over Central Davidson. The high-scoring effort was just what Randleman needed considering they were shut out in their previous match.
Randleman is on a roll lately: they've won six of their last seven matchups. That's provided a nice bump to their 14-5-3 record this season. Those victories came thanks in part to their offensive performance across that stretch, as they scored 22 goals over those seven contests. As for High Point Central, their loss dropped their record down to 7-10-2.
